Legacy Swimming lessonsRother District Council, working in partnership with Freedom leisure, secured funding from the Amateur Swimming Association to offer subsidised swimming lessons for older people. This exciting initiative was awarded the London 2012 Inspire mark.
The programme created blocks of swimming lessons for older people who could not swim or lack confidence in the water. The aim was to teach them the skills so they could make the most of the Government's Free Swim scheme that ran from 1 March 2009 to 31 July 2010.
